Output ef7a14eb43b8d70e15269db58549b62158a9f73ef4b2ed30ddb4de58e3ade247:8

value
50948203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86fbf2f9d735a4b0bb2c5a4d1768b4384600852 OP_EQUAL
address
MTda4Arf6uQx5RMooHjP4P6T1TLjX65YHa
transaction
ef7a14eb43b8d70e15269db58549b62158a9f73ef4b2ed30ddb4de58e3ade247
spent
true